Math game for kids: which one to choose?
There are different games depending on the goal we want to achieve. The purely logical games are distinguished by being puzzles, for which it may not be necessary to know specific mathematical rules.
Mathematical games, on the other hand, require some basic knowledge to be played, but don’t think you can untie one from the other. Logic and mathematics are inextricably linked and the development of skills related to the former favors that of the latter.
Logic enhances the ability to establish cause-effect and interdependence relationships, which are the basis of all human activity and mathematics. The choice of the game is therefore based on the faculty you want to increase.
Logic and math games for children
Our catalog has a large selection of games that stimulate children’s logic and math. Let’s see some of them together.
- Logical sequences . Through Inventa Fiaba the child will learn to relate events to each other, creating logical and meaningful sequences. Thanks to dice and cards, you can create dozens of stories, alone or with friends. Also ideal for practicing reading during the first year of elementary school.
- Recognize differences. Hidden object cards show three similar images: the child will have to find out which one is identical to the card he has drawn. In the game there are different levels of difficulty, images of real objects and abstract representations.
- Learn to count. It starts in kindergarten, but it is in first grade that one begins to consider the number-quantity relationship and the major-minor ratio. The card numbers are a useful and fun tool that can be used at home and at school, to get basic math goals as important.
- Split. Fractions can present difficulties for adults, and fifth grade children may see them as an insurmountable obstacle. For this we recommend the Tower of fractions , a game that helps to understand addition, subtraction and equivalence between fractions.
- Multiply. Suitable for children preparing to enter middle school, our multiplication triangle domino combines the mechanisms of dominoes. The side of the triangle that reports the multiplication to the side of another triangle that reports the result. By doing so, known geometric figures will be obtained.
